Brown to Compete in State Farm College Team Skills and 3X3U Championships
South Carolina Athletics
Grad transfer the third Gamecock to compete in the event
HOUSTON, Texas – Graduate transfer Hayden Brown will compete in the State Farm College Team Skills and 3X3U Championships at 7:30 p.m. (ET) tonight at the Bayou Music Center. The annual event will air on TV on Sunday, April 2, at 10 p.m. (ET) on ESPN2.
This year’s event will feature 24 men’s and women’s players, competing together in a variety of team events: the Applebee’s Team Shooting Competition, the Celsius Obstacle Course and the TaxAct 3X3U National Championship.
Building on its history of hosting the 3X3U National Championship, Intersport will stage a women’s edition of the event for the first time that will be contested as part of State Farm College Team Skills & 3X3U Championship. The six teams will compete head-to-head in the Shooting and Relay competitions, while the men and women will face each other as part of the 3X3U Championship. The winning team in each event will earn $5,000, with maximum possible winnings of $15,000.
Brown, who averaged 11.4 points, 4.8 rebounds and 1.0 steals per game this past season, joins Hassani Gravett (2016-19) and Frank Booker (2017-18) as Gamecocks to compete in the event.
